“Where is the borderline between abstract and figurative? In the artist’s intention or the viewer’s perception? Or can the distinction be made in terms of objective features of the finished work?

The questions are raised by Tom de Freston’s 2D work from the last nine months, a generous selection of over a hundred of which were exhibited in May and June at Stratford Gallery, where he was Artist in Residence. They were in roughly chronological sequence, with a score or so of big paintings interspersed by smaller framed preliminary sketches and free-standing sequences. Tom says he has recently moved into figurative from abstract paintings, but the signs of his concerns as an abstract artist survive and in many ways give a special power to his representations.”read more
